What is Accident Lawsuit Representation?
Accident lawsuit representation describes the legal services provided by attorneys who specialize in injury cases resulting from accidents. These attorneys advocate on behalf of accident victims, helping them safe compensation for their injuries, medical expenditures, lost salaries, and more.

Just how much does it cost to work with an accident attorney?
The majority of personal injury att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, indicating they just make money if you win your case. Their costs usually range from 20% to 40% of the settlement or award.

The timeline for accident claims varies widely based on elements like complexity, settlement time, and whether the case goes to trial. It might take anywhere from a few months to several years.
4. Can I still submit a lawsuit if I was partially at fault?
Yes, numerous states permit for relative neglect, suggesting you can still recover damages even if you were partially accountable for the [Accident Claim Attorney](https://ricelow04.werite.net/11-ways-to-completely-sabotage-your-spinal-cord-injury-lawyer), though your compensation might be minimized based upon your portion of fault.
5. What types of damages can I claim?
Victims might claim different damages, consisting of medical costs, lost incomes, pain and suffering, emotional distress, and residential or commercial property damage.
